What is Private Records?

PrivateRecords is a people search data broker. They can access over 12 billion public records from multiple sources and hidden information about individuals on the dark web. With a simple search, PrivateRecords can provide you with a report on an individual that can include their contact information, address, names of relatives, dating profiles, social profiles, divorce and marriage status and court records.

How do I Opt Out of Private Records?

1) Navigate to the Private Records opt-out page: https://www.privaterecords.net/optOut/name/landing. Enter your first and last name, state, and then click Search.

2) Once you have found your record from the search results, click the green arrow box on the right side of your record.

3) To submit a removal request, enter your email address, full name, address, and phone number. Complete the security CAPTCHA then click Submit.

IMPORTANT: Whenever contacting a data broker, we highly recommend using a disposable email address, and NOT using your own primary email address. Data brokers are known to add you to their marketing lists and databases whenever you contact them, even if the purpose is to opt out! For more info on Disposable Emails click here

4) Your opt-out request will be acknowledged by an on-screen confirmation. You will receive an email with a verification link from PrivateRecords. Click on the link to confirm your opt-out request.

5) Once you have clicked on the verification link, an on-screen confirmation will appear that your opt-out request was successful. Your profile will be removed immediately from Private Records.
